Abstract:
Materials on the Walker expedition and correspondence of Joaquín de Arrillaga. Includes: 1) Appeal for funds to fight the
French, 1795, Diego Borica; 2) Copy of letter, Xavier Aguilar to Lt. Col. Joaquin de Arrillaga, May 18, 1799, account of battles
against English in the Cabo de San Lucas in Baja California; 3) Copy of letter, Xavier Aguilar to Arrillaga, Mary 1800, reports
seeing foreign ships on the Bahia de la Paz; 4) Oct. [?] 29, 1853, La Paz, notification of the Walker Expedition; 5) Jan.
21, 1854; 6) Jan. 1, 1854, San José, report on foreigners on their way from San Francisco to Guaymas on a stop-over in San
José, Baja California.
(Cont.) 7) Arrillaga to Comandante and Commissioner of San Blas, June 19, 1799, Loreto, copy of letter from Bernard Suares
Infanso, describing his capture by the English during his search for the Islas Mansos in Baja California; 8) 1853, Oct. 18,
La Paz, Walker Expedition.
